Responsibilities

  • Develops new business relationships and services current business relationships by profiling and maintaining the relationship, contacting customers to determine banking needs, selling products and services to meet identified needs according to the Bank’s pricing and fee schedule and resolving poor performance and other types of problems.
  • Maintains a prospective customer call program by using referrals and other methods to identify potential customers, making cold calls and promoting quality products and services and the Bank’s image at professional organizations, community events and other activities where potential customers can be found within limits of current budget, mix of products and services and time.
  • Networks referral sources, primarily CPAs and Attorneys, by regularly contacting sources, hosting receptions for specific firms and recognizing, entertaining and otherwise thanking the source for referrals according to the Bank’s policies and procedures in order to obtain referrals and develop new business relationships.
  • Works with Commercial, Retail and Trust contact personnel according to the time schedules of the group in order to enhance and promote the image of the Bank and develop new business relationships.
  • Enhances the visibility of the Bank in the community by participating in community events and serving on community organization boards according to the available time in order to promote the image of the Bank in the community.
  • Submits reports including reports on business development activities by gathering and organizing information and submitting the reports in an accurate and timely manner in order to keep management informed of business development activities and other information.
  • Serves as advisor and consultant to Business Development Officers 1 and 2 and Commercial Bankers for development approaches.
